The Turkey Environmental Hazard Monitoring Software Market is experiencing steady growth driven by increasing concerns regarding environmental protection and regulatory compliance. The market is characterized by the adoption of advanced technologies such as remote sensing, geographic information systems (GIS), and real-time monitoring systems to track and analyze environmental hazards. Key players in the market offer a range of solutions including air quality monitoring, water quality management, and pollution control software to address the diverse needs of industries and government agencies. With a focus on sustainable development and environmental sustainability, the market is expected to witness further expansion as organizations strive to mitigate environmental risks and ensure compliance with environmental regulations in Turkey.
The Turkey Environmental Hazard Monitoring Software Market is witnessing a significant increase in demand due to the growing awareness of environmental issues and stricter regulations. Key trends include a shift towards cloud-based solutions for real-time monitoring and data analysis, integration of IoT technology for remote monitoring and control, and the implementation of predictive analytics to anticipate potential hazards. Additionally, there is a rising focus on developing user-friendly interfaces and mobile applications for easy access to monitoring data. The market is also seeing a rise in investments in AI and machine learning capabilities to enhance the accuracy and efficiency of hazard monitoring software. Overall, the Turkey Environmental Hazard Monitoring Software Market is experiencing rapid technological advancements and innovation to meet the evolving needs of environmental monitoring and management.
In the Turkey Environmental Hazard Monitoring Software Market, several challenges are faced, including limited public awareness about the importance of environmental monitoring, inadequate government regulations and enforcement, lack of standardized data collection procedures, and limited funding for environmental monitoring initiatives. Additionally, the market faces challenges related to the integration of new technologies such as IoT and AI into existing monitoring systems, as well as the need for skilled professionals to interpret and act on the data collected. Furthermore, the market is highly competitive with numerous software providers offering a variety of solutions, making it challenging for companies to differentiate themselves and gain market share. Overall, addressing these challenges requires collaboration between government agencies, technology providers, and environmental organizations to improve monitoring capabilities and promote sustainable practices in Turkey.

The Turkish government has implemented stringent environmental regulations and policies to address environmental hazards, driving the demand for monitoring software in the country. These policies focus on monitoring and managing air and water quality, waste management, and pollution control. The government has also emphasized the importance of real-time data monitoring and reporting to ensure compliance with environmental standards. Additionally, there are incentives and subsidies available for businesses that adopt environmentally friendly practices and technologies. Overall, the government`s proactive approach towards environmental protection is expected to boost the growth of the Environmental Hazard Monitoring Software Market in Turkey.
